Job Title: Tricentis Quality Engineer - QE DevOps Right to Hire Hybrid (Newark, NJ) - Minimum of 2 consecutive days per month onsite Overview We are seeking a highly motivated Tricentis Quality Engineer - QE DevOps Engineer to join our team. The Quality Engineer - QE Ops will be responsible for ensuring the quality, reliability, and operational readiness of software through automation-first testing and integration with DevOps practices. This role will focus on building, integrating, and maintaining automated test capabilities within CI/CD pipelines to support continuous quality, security, and compliance throughout the software development lifecycle. The Tricentis Quality Engineer - QE DevOps Engineer will work closely with development, DevOps, and security teams to operationalize quality through TestOps practices and autonomous pipeline execution. Responsibilities (Tricentis Quality Engineer - QE DevOps Engineer) Design, document, and execute automated test solutions aligned with project requirements and technical specifications following SDLC and Agile methodologies. Develop and maintain automation frameworks for API, integration, UI, and regression testing using enterprise-approved automation tools. Integrate automated test suites into CI/CD pipelines (e.g., Jenkins) to support autonomous execution and release readiness. Implement and maintain quality gates, pipeline triggers, and validations in alignment with DevSecOps pipeline standards. Execute and support shift-left testing practices including API, contract, and data validation testing. Monitor automated test execution across environments (SIT, UAT, Pre-Prod), analyze failures, and improve test reliability. Log, track, and analyze defects and pipeline execution issues, collaborating with development teams to ensure timely resolution. Validate security, performance, and compliance requirements through pipeline-integrated testing. Publish standardized test execution reports, logs, and metrics to enterprise reporting platforms to support release decisions. Continuously optimize test processes through TestOps practices, CI/CD integration, and automation ROI improvements. At IDT, we understand the challenge of being apart from those who matter most. Communicating, transferring money, and mobile phone service must be safe, simple, and affordable. Our flagship brand, Boss Revolution, which includes our International Calling, Mobile Top Up, and Money Transfer services, as well as our Boss Revolution Mobile, net2phone, National Retail Solutions, IDT Express, and IDT Carrier Services divisions all, support IDT’s mission of enabling our customers to keep in touch and share resources with their friends and family around the world. IDT is listed on the NYSE, employs over 1800 people across 20+ countries, and has revenues in excess of $1.5 billion. Since 1990, IDT Telecom has remained a pioneer in Prepaid VoIP and UCaaS telephony. Today, we are an industry leader in prepaid communication and payment services and are one of the world's largest international voice carriers. Our National Retail Solutions brand provides a sales management system and POS equipment to small and medium-sized businesses. With the help of NRS, business owners can address a management problem: the product integrates advertising, data analysis, and payment processing. Posting Summary Rutgers, The State University of New Jersey, is seeking a Research Teaching Specialist III in the Public Health Research Institute within the New Jersey Medical School (NJMS). Under the direction of the Principal Investigator and Research Operations Assistant Director, the Research Teaching Specialist III conducts research activities in diagnostic microbiology within a specialized biosafety level three (BSL3) containment laboratory. Assists the Principal Investigator with budgetary, lab maintenance, training and administrative responsibilities, income revenue streams. Among the key duties of this position are the following:* Cultures and quantitates pathogenic and non-pathogenic bacteria and viruses including M. Tuberculosis and SARSCoV2 requiring work in BSL3 facilities. * Performs detailed MICs and DNA/RNA extraction of above described bacteria using various systems and performs preliminary analysis. * Assists in the development and testing of new assays to detect bacteria and viruses from various body sites and clinical matrixes. * Assists in writing IRB and IBC submissions. * Assists in obtaining informed consent and collecting and processing non-invasive samples from study participants according to experimental protocols.
